  • Abstract
    Edges are crucial descriptors for image analysis and rely mostly on local spectral distances. In this paper, local spectral changes are assimilated to the local statistical dependences which are measured by the local mutual information. This metric is shown to be invariant to unknown bijective transforms which makes it a good candidate for analyzing consistently satellite images which are affected by uncontrolled spectral distortions. Such an edge property is assessed with WorldView-2 multi-angular sequence of images, where spectral distortions arise with far nadir view angles.
